Introduction to Mustard Oil Manufacturing
Mustard oil is extracted from mustard seeds and is widely used for cooking, food processing, pickles, pharmaceuticals, cosmetics, and industrial applications. The increasing preference for natural and healthy edible oils has boosted the demand for high-quality mustard oil across domestic and international markets.
A mustard oil manufacturing plant converts raw mustard seeds into edible mustard oil and valuable by-products such as oil cake, which is used as cattle feed and organic fertilizer.
Modern manufacturing facilities utilize advanced equipment to maximize oil recovery, improve product quality, and meet food safety regulations.

Mustard Oil Manufacturing Process
The production process consists of several stages designed to maximize oil extraction and maintain product quality.
1. Seed Cleaning
Raw mustard seeds contain impurities such as dust, stones, and foreign materials. Cleaning machines remove these contaminants before processing.
2. Seed Conditioning
The seeds are conditioned through controlled heating and moisture adjustment to improve extraction efficiency.
3. Crushing and Preparation
Prepared seeds are crushed to break the cell structure and facilitate oil release during extraction.
4. Oil Extraction
Oil is extracted using one of the following methods:
Mechanical Expeller Pressing
The most common method for mustard oil production. Seeds are compressed using screw presses to extract oil.
Cold Press Extraction
Used for premium-grade mustard oil. This process preserves natural nutrients and flavor.
Solvent Extraction
Applied in large-scale plants to maximize oil recovery from seed cake.
5. Filtration
Crude oil is filtered to remove suspended particles and impurities.
6. Refining (Optional)
Refining improves color, odor, and shelf life. The refining process may include:
- Degumming
- Neutralization
- Bleaching
- Deodorization
7. Packaging
Finished oil is packed into bottles, jars, tins, or pouches according to market requirements.
8. Storage and Distribution
Packaged products are stored under suitable conditions before distribution to wholesalers, retailers, and end users.
Machinery Required for a Mustard Oil Manufacturing Plant
The machinery configuration depends on production capacity and product quality requirements.
Seed Preparation Equipment
- Seed cleaner
- Destoner
- Magnetic separator
- Seed grader
Oil Extraction Equipment
- Seed cooker
- Oil expeller
- Screw press
- Conveyor systems
Oil Processing Equipment
- Filter press
- Storage tanks
- Oil pumps
- Settling tanks
Refining Equipment
- Neutralization vessel
- Bleaching unit
- Deodorization system
- Vacuum system
Packaging Equipment
- Oil filling machine
- Bottle capping machine
- Labeling machine
- Batch coding machine
Utility Systems
- Boiler
- Air compressor
- Water treatment system
- Electrical control panels
Plant Capacity Options
Investors can choose plant capacity based on market demand and investment budget.
Small Scale Plant
- 1–10 TPD (Tons Per Day)
- Suitable for local markets
- Lower investment requirements
Medium Scale Plant
- 20–100 TPD
- Regional distribution network
- Better economies of scale
Large Scale Plant
- 100+ TPD
- National and export markets
- Higher profitability potential

Utility Requirements
Power
Oil extraction and packaging equipment require a stable electricity supply.
Steam
Steam is necessary for seed conditioning and refining operations.
Water
Water is used for cleaning, cooling, and refining processes.
Compressed Air
Packaging and automation systems often require compressed air.
Quality Control in Mustard Oil Production
Quality assurance plays a crucial role in market success.
Important quality checks include:
- Moisture content analysis
- Oil purity testing
- Free fatty acid testing
- Color evaluation
- Odor assessment
- Shelf-life studies
- Packaging integrity testing
Maintaining food-grade standards helps build customer trust and brand reputation.
